From 18cd76389129f03230d7e1a5994faa2cd43eb903 Mon Sep 17 00:00:00 2001 From: Zohar Date: Mon, 8 Apr 2024 01:50:33 -0400 Subject: [PATCH] test --- Jenkinsfile-1 | 88 +++++++++++++++++++++++++-------------------------- 1 file changed, 44 insertions(+), 44 deletions(-) diff --git a/Jenkinsfile-1 b/Jenkinsfile-1 index 78602a82d..793d80a98 100644 --- a/Jenkinsfile-1 +++ b/Jenkinsfile-1 @@ -1,49 +1,49 @@ pipeline { - agent any - - stages { - stage('Prepare') { - steps { - deleteDir() - } - } - stage('SCM') { - steps { - checkout scm - } - } - stage('Build') { - steps { - sh "./mvnw clean" - sh './mvnw compile' - } - } - - stage('SonarQube Analysis') { - environment { - SCANNER_HOME = tool 'sonar-scanner' - NODEJS_HOME =tool "nodejs" - PATH = "${env.NODEJS_HOME}/bin:${env.PATH}" - def mvn = tool 'M3' - } - steps { - withSonarQubeEnv('sq1') { - sh "${mvn}/bin/mvn sonar:sonar -Dsonar.projectKey=Web -Dsonar.projectName='Web' -Dsonar.sources=src/ -Dsonar.java.binaries=target/classes/ -Dsonar.exclusions=src/test/java/****/*.java" + agent any + + stages { + stage('Prepare') { + steps { + deleteDir() + } } - } - } - - stage('Build JAR') { - steps { - sh "./mvnw clean" - sh "./mvnw compile" - sh './mvnw package' - } - post { - success { - archiveArtifacts 'target/*.jar' + stage('SCM') { + steps { + checkout scm + } + } + stage('Build') { + steps { + sh './mvnw clean' + sh './mvnw compile' + } + } + + stage('SonarQube Analysis') { + environment { + SCANNER_HOME = tool 'sonar-scanner' + NODEJS_HOME = tool 'nodejs' + PATH = "${env.NODEJS_HOME}/bin:${env.PATH}" + def mvn = tool 'M3' + } + steps { + withSonarQubeEnv('sq1') { + sh "${mvn}/bin/mvn sonar:sonar -Dsonar.projectKey=Web -Dsonar.projectName='Web2' -Dsonar.sources=src/ -Dsonar.java.binaries=target/classes/ -Dsonar.exclusions=src/test/java/****/*.java" + } + } + } + + stage('Build JAR') { + steps { + sh './mvnw clean' + sh './mvnw compile' + sh './mvnw package' + } + post { + success { + archiveArtifacts 'target/*.jar' + } + } } - } } - } }